Barriers to justice for survivors of egregious human rights violations: A transdisciplinary approach Redressing survivors of egregious human rights violations remains one of the intractable issues of our times. Based on interviews with advocates working to remedy these injustices, this article exa...

For the past year, I have focused on the University of Auckland's sustainability & Ngā Ara Whetū Centre for Climate, Biodiversity and Society instead of publishing. BUT with coauthors, Tim Lawler and Bethan Payne, we published this in the Journal of Human Rights. www.tandfonline.com/doi/full/10....

Industry emissions have risen faster than any other sector since 2000. To decarbonize we need:
🧱 Less cement & steel use
⚡ Efficiency & electrification
🌱 New solutions like green hydrogen

The politics driving the mass tragedy of native species decline OPINION: Why does New Zealand have one of the highest proportions of threatened native species in the world?

If you're interested in mitigating this mass #extinction, #Biodiversity & #climatechange crises, we must change our politics. Published today to rethink, including by redefining wealth (nature = wealth) & success, cleaning campaign systems & #deliberativedemocracy. www.thepost.co.nz/nz-news/3606...

U.S. National Climate Assessment Likely Dead After Contract Canceled - Eos The Trump administration has canceled funding used to coordinate the National Climate Assessment, a major, congressionally mandated U.S. climate change report produced through the U.S. Global Change R...

The Trump administration has canceled a contract critical to the completion of the Sixth National Climate Assessment, a major U.S. climate report. 🧪
